Ticket #2907 — Signature check fails on report builder export

Support: customers exporting from the Tallyvane report builder see a signature verification error after the sorting-stability patch. The patch changed row ordering in grouped exports, which altered the serialized payload, so exports signed before the patch now fail verification against cached manifests. Advise customers to regenerate reports; old exports cannot be re-verified. Fresh exports are signed with the key below.

signing key of fadug-haweg = bky19_x2JJNa4RuE34mQa9TgK

# Flaglight Rollouts — Approvals

Quick version for on-call: any rollout touching more than 5% of traffic needs an approval in Flaglight before the ramp continues. Kill switches don't need approval — just flip them and note it in the incident channel. Scheduled ramps pause automatically if error budget burns hot. If you're stuck at 2 a.m. with a pending approval, there's one person authorized to override, and that's the approver below.

account owner for tagep-bafof: Norael Gilax Juleth

**Ticket #2093 — ProctorLine queue starves low-priority sessions**

Reviewer notes: under sustained load, the exam-proctoring queue's priority scheduler never drains the standard tier, leaving some candidates waiting past their exam window. The proposed fix adds an aging factor that promotes any session waiting longer than 90 seconds. Please check the aging math carefully — an off-by-one there would reorder active sessions mid-exam. Tests cover the Marlowe University simulation suite. The fix lands in the build noted below.

build token for bageg-yahof: htk3_673

☐ Step 4 — VRAM profiler escrow. Before we seal the Lanternkey ceremony bundle, double-check that the Gribble GPU memory profiler's capture daemon is pinned to the audited build, not whatever's on main. Reviewer should eyeball the allocator hook diff from the Tarnwick team one more time — last cycle we shipped a debug flag by accident. Once you've signed off, the escrow volume gets locked. The passphrase for recovering the escrow volume is as follows.

vault phrase of yaduf-yajop = lamath-kelix-aldion-zorius-ulaox-eliax-gorox-norok-fenael-fenath-julael-pelius-belius-druion